The Postgraduate Certificate in Front Office Crisis Management is highly relevant to the hospitality industry, where crisis situations can arise at any time.
For example, a natural disaster, a guest complaint, or a security breach can all have a significant impact on a hotel's operations and reputation.
By completing this program, students can develop the skills and knowledge necessary to effectively manage these types of situations and minimize the impact on the business.
The program is also relevant to other industries that rely on front office staff, such as healthcare, finance, and government.
